you dont need to put an external 5V onto the BOB, you can just send the clock and direction from the bob to the driver, and as long as the clock and direction is close to the 5V, it will be fine.
All i need to know is if the clock and direction is coming from the PC and is high enough for the optos to operate.
Use 3 AA type (1.5V) batteries in series to get 4.5V and connect the negative end to the Pul- and tap the positive end on the pul +.
This will cause the motor to step one increment and while you may not see it moving, you will hear it.
